Episode 3Rev and Riot are joined by Adil Abbuthalha, the inspirational tech entrepreneur and brains behind Buycat, the ethical shopping companion endorsed by BDS. Because boycotting and ethical consumption shouldn't cause fatigue, Boycat is on a mission to make it easier to advocate not only for Palestine through ethical consumption but also for our siblings in Sudan, Congo, Yemen and across the global south.Who are Reverse Canary Mission?Founded by TMTB in 2023 and headed by a community of diasporic Palestinians and allies, Reverse Canary Mission is a grassroots, volunteer-led database designed to counter the racist and dehumanising Canary Mission by holding Zionists accountable.We firmly believe that all of our struggles are intrinsically linked because if we're not all free, none of us are truly free. That's why our mission is to advocate for our Palestinian siblings, amplify marginalized voices, and encourage everyone to be allies in the fight for justice and dignity for all.
